Levittown was desirable to many Americans in the post-World War II era due to its affordability, efficient design, and the promise of homeownership. The mass production techniques used by the Levitt brothers allowed for quick construction of affordable homes, making it possible for returning veterans and their families to achieve the American dream of owning a home. Additionally, Levittown offered a suburban lifestyle with community amenities, which attracted families seeking a safe and neighborly environment. This combination of affordability, accessibility, and a sense of community made Levittown an appealing option for many.
